Macaroni Salad
Cole Slaw
Deli Style Potato Salad
Custom Sandwiches
Options include: breads: sub roll, sourdough, onion roll, rye bread. Meats: pastrami, corned beef, ham, roast beef, salami, turkey, pepperoni, chicken salad, mortadella, capicola. Cheese: white american, swiss, provolone, pepperjack, havarti, yellow american, smoked gouda. Veggies: lettuce, tomato, red onion, avocado, pickles, banana peppers, jalapenos. Condiments: mayonnaise, pepper relish, thousand island, yellow mustard, deli mustard, honey mustard, chipotle mayo, hoagie dressing, horseradish mayo.

Took a ride to Columbia to visit Gold's Deli. Saw a few posts about this spot, pictures were “WOW”, and when I hear the word “grinder” being tossed about I’m in. Arrived late in the afternoon and met George Kougias who is the owner and the place has been open about 10 weeks. The place is small…pony up to the counter which seats about 6 and they have some outdoor seating. Enjoyed talking with George, he knows food having been in the food industry for many years. Seems the Reuben and Gold’s Special (pastrami) are popular…it was sold out. I had already decided on the Italian Hero and watched George artfully stuff that roll was with so much meat and veggies was magical. I asked for the oil/vinegar on the side so if I only did half it wouldn’t be soggy. The meat…delicious and you could taste all of the different flavors while the veggies used were fresh, plentiful, and complimented the sandwich. The roll is soft and good, but not quite a traditional Grinder Roll. It’s going to be a tough one to solve, but the roll they use is solid and holds together well. What makes this sandwich different??? For me a couple of things like purple onions, oil/vinegar that also includes seasoning, and a pepper relish that puts this sandwich over the top. I only ate half and took the other half home for a late night snack. George shared with me his version of potato salad…mustard base which normally is not my favorite. When I tasted it I was blown away, lightly sweet, creamy, great flavors, and you barely tasted the mustard. I must admit, this is the best mustard based potato salad I’ve ever enjoyed. While they have a brand of chips called Dirty Deli Style and they are awesome…grab the potato salad as a side and you will be sooooo happy. Great food, excellent service, and a simple but solid menu…well worth a drive to Columbia or a visit if you’re passing through.
